Excavation services involve the process of moving, removing, or preparing soil, rock, or other materials from a specific site. This work typically includes digging trenches, foundations, or holes, as well as grading and leveling land to create a stable surface for construction or landscaping projects. Skilled contractors use specialized equipment to ensure precise and efficient excavation, helping to lay the groundwork for various types of property improvements. Whether it’s clearing space for a new driveway or preparing a yard for landscaping, excavation is a fundamental step in many property development projects.

Many common problems can be addressed with professional excavation services. For example, uneven or poorly graded land can lead to drainage issues, flooding, or foundation problems over time. Excavation can correct these issues by reshaping the terrain to improve water flow and stability. It also helps remove unwanted debris, old foundations, or unsuitable soil that may hinder construction or landscaping efforts. In cases where underground utilities or pipes need to be installed or repaired, excavation provides the necessary access to complete these tasks safely and efficiently.

Properties that typically use excavation services include residential homes, especially those undergoing renovations, additions, or landscape upgrades. Larger properties such as farms or estates may require extensive excavation work for pond construction, driveway installation, or land leveling. Commercial properties also frequently need excavation for building foundations, parking lots, or utility installation. Regardless of property size, excavation is often an essential step when preparing a site to ensure a solid, level, and properly drained foundation for future development or improvements.

The overview below groups typical Excavation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Big Lake, MN.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Excavation Jobs - Typical costs for routine excavation projects like yard grading or small trenching work generally range from $250 to $600. Many local contractors handle these smaller jobs regularly within this price band. Fewer projects extend into higher ranges unless additional complexity is involved.

Medium-Sized Projects - Excavations such as foundation prep or landscaping work often fall between $1,000 and $3,500. These projects are common and represent a significant portion of local service providers' work. Larger or more detailed jobs can push costs higher but are less frequent.

Large or Complex Excavations - Larger projects like basement excavations or utility installations can range from $4,000 to $8,000 or more. Many local pros handle these jobs regularly, though they tend to be on the higher end of the spectrum due to scope and site conditions.

Full Excavation and Replacement - Complete site excavations or major land clearing projects often exceed $10,000, with some reaching $20,000+ for extensive work. These are less common but are typically handled by experienced contractors equipped for large-scale projects.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
